Apple Juice vs Pineapple
Side-by-side macro comparison. Apple Juice vs Pineapple per their standard serving sizes.
Macro Comparison Table
| Macro | Apple Juice | Pineapple |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Calories | 114 cal | 82 cal | +39% Apple |
| Protein | 0.2g | 0.9g | -78% Apple |
| Carbs | 28g | 22g | +27% Apple |
| Fat | 0g | 0.2g | -100% Apple |
Differences shown relative to Apple Juice. Positive = Apple Juice has more.
Quick Take
Apple Juice delivers 114 calories per serving with 0.2g protein, 28g carbs, and 0g fat. Pineapple delivers 82 calories with 0.9g protein, 22g carbs, and 0.2g fat.
